Transaction d72288c621890b51fb7f37cefffe616d807ed4f9c042df58e99c8ae0feca9b94
1 Input
1 Output
-
d72288c621890b51fb7f37cefffe616d807ed4f9c042df58e99c8ae0feca9b94:0
- value
- 13850130
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43da3027e2835400d9ec46fc41c7501260d61c8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Bmeq33sWd8bX1sovTDTQWEXD1XNnukbq